Old-gamer Oct 9, 2018 @ 10:14am 
The large blades are very stable and useful for large crafts, but yes they do have limits. If your blade settings are OK, and the craft isn't somehow anchored to the ground (via block set into the soil or platform), then it may just be that you need more blades. I'm sure you'll get some answers from someone building your blueprint which is an excellent diagnosis tool.
Old-gamer Oct 9, 2018 @ 10:25am 
Sounds like it needs some additional tail-section large air-blades to make it turn. All the blades should be set to forward/rev movement, but it you don't have sufficient quantity of them at the rear to aid in turning, all you will do is strafe sideways instead of turning.
